(ORAL) The instant petition under Section 482 Cr.P.C. has been filed by the petitioner for issuance of a direction to official respondents, especially respondent No.5, to protect the life and liberty of the petitioner at the hands of respondents No. 2 to 4, who on the behest of respondents No. 6 to 13 are harassing the petitioner. In this regard, she has also approached the authorities by way of representation dated 10.08.2017 (Annexure P-7).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that he would be satisfied if respondent No.5 be directed to look into the representation dated 10.08.2017 (Annexure P-7), in a time bound manner. Notice of motion.
Ms. Gaganpreet Kaur, learned AAG, Haryana, who is present in the Court, accepts notice on behalf of the State. Three copies of the petition be served upon her by learned counsel for the petitioner during the course of the day failing which no action is called for. Without going into the merits of the case, the instant petition is disposed of with a direction to respondent No.5 to decide the representation dated 10.08.2017 (Annexure P-7), within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t of the certified copy of this order and take necessary action in accordance with law and if required, necessary protection be given. 15.09.2017 (JAISHREE THAKUR) Satyawan JUDGE Whether speaking/reasoned Yes.
